Word of the Day · November 15, 2025
Ephemeral
ih-FEM-uh-ruhl · adjective
 

Definition

  1. Lasting for a very short time; fleeting.
  2. Short-lived, as certain insects or blooms.

Origin & Etymology

From Greek ephēmeros “lasting only a day.”
 

Nuance

Connotes beauty in transience (art, photography, nature).
 

Usage

“Cherry blossoms embody the ephemeral charm of spring.”
 

Fun Fact

“Ephemera” are collectible items originally meant to be short-lived (e.g., tickets).
